Shirur eighth, Anjali fails

August 14, 2004 14:00 IST
Last Updated: August 15, 2004 07:54 IST


India's Suma Shirur finished eighth among eight competitors in the final of the women's 10 metre Air Rifle at the Markopoulo Olympic Shooting Centre on Saturday with a total of 497.2.

China's Du Li stole the gold in the last round of shooting from Russia's Lioubov Galkina, who shot an Olympic record of 399 to qualify in first place for the final. Du Li broke the Olympic record with her last shot to total 502.0

Galkina claimed the silver with a score of 501.5 while Katerina Kurkova of the Czech Republic claimed the bronze.

Galkina looked all set for the gold with the best score of the preliminaries but an awful final round saw the 22-year-old Chinese shooter clinch the first gold of the Games.

Earlier, Shirur qualified for the final with a tally of 396 in the qualifying round. In the final ten rounds she shot 101.2.

However, ace shooter Anjali Bhagwat did not even qualify for the final, scoring a poor 393 out of a possible 400. Her first round of 96 was disappointing and virtually made sure she would not qualify for the final. Though she recovered with scores of 100, 98 and 99 in the next three rounds respectively it was not enough to get her into the final.

Results:

Women's 10m air rifle (40 shots) - Final standing

1. Li DU (China)
Total Points:502.0
Qual' Round:398
Final Round:104.0 (Final Olympic Record)

2. Lioubov Galkina (Russia)
Total Points:501.5
Qual' Round:399 (Olympic Record)
Final Round:102.5

3. Katerina Kurkova (Czech)
Total Points:501.1
Qual' Round:398
Final Round:103.1

4. Yinghui Zhao (China)
Total Points:500.8
Qual' Round:398
Final Round:102.8

5. Tatiana Goldobina (Russia)
Total Points:499.5
Qual' Round:397
Final Round:102.5

6. Sonja Pfeilschifter (Germany)
Total Points:498.7
Qual' Round:396
Final Round:102.7

7. Laurence Brize (France)
Total Points:497.9
Qual' Round:396
Final Round:101.9

8. Suma Shirur (India)
Total Points:497.2
Qual' Round:396
Final Round:101.2

---------------------

20. Anjali Bhagwat (India)
Total Points:393.0
Qual' Round:393
Did not qualify for the final
